Ganda Bagal

गंदा-बग़लگَنْدَہ بَغَل
Origin:Persian
Vazn:2212
Type:adjective
Tags:Medical Science

English meaning of Ganda Bagal

Adjective

  • having stinking armpits, whose armpits emit a stench (a kind of disease); bad odour, of foul smell or odour, stinking; the bumblebee who is next to horse's armpit (Muslims are considering it as ominous)

गंदा-बग़ल के हिंदी अर्थ

विशेषण

  • वह व्यक्ति जिसकी बग़ल से बदबू आती हो, जिसे बग़ल से दुर्गंध आने का रोग हो, एक प्रकार का रोग है

گَنْدَہ بَغَل کے اردو معانی

صفت

  • جس کی بغل سے بدبو آتی ہو (ایک قسم کا مرض ہے)
